关于预防骨质疏松症得英语作文Osteoporosis, also known as brittle bone disease, is a condition that weakens bones and makes them more susceptible to fractures. It is a common and serious health concern, especially for older individuals, and can have a significant impact on quality of life. In this essay, I will discuss the importance of preventing osteoporosis, as well as various strategies for doing so.First and foremost, it is crucial to understand the risk factors for osteoporosis. While aging is a major risk factor, there are also several other factors that can increase one's likelihood of developing the condition. These include a family history of osteoporosis, certain medical conditions such as rheumatoid arthritis and celiac disease, and lifestyle factors such as smoking, excessive alcohol consumption, and a sedentary lifestyle. By being aware of these risk factors, individuals can take proactive steps to reduce their risk of developing osteoporosis.One of the most effective ways to prevent osteoporosis is through proper nutrition. Calcium and vitamin D are essential for maintaining strong and healthy bones, so it is important to consume a diet that is rich in these nutrients. Good sources of calcium include dairy products, leafy green vegetables, and fortified foods, while vitamin D can be obtained from sunlight as well as from certain foods such as fatty fish and egg yolks. For those who are unable to obtain sufficient calcium and vitamin D from their diet alone, supplements may be recommended.In addition to proper nutrition, regular exercise is also crucial for preventing osteoporosis. Weight-bearing exercises, such as walking, jogging, and dancing, help to strengthen bones and reduce the risk of fractures. Strength training exercises, using weights or resistance bands, can also help to improve bone density and reduce the risk of falls. By incorporating a variety of exercises into their routine, individuals can improve their overall bone health and reduce their risk of osteoporosis.Another important aspect of osteoporosis prevention is avoiding behaviors that can weaken bones. Smoking has been shown to accelerate bone loss, so quitting smoking is an important step in preventing osteoporosis. Similarly, excessive alcohol consumption can interfere with the body's ability to absorb calcium, so it is important to drink alcohol in moderation. Additionally, certain medications, such as corticosteroids and some anticonvulsants, can also contribute to bone loss, so it is important to discuss the potential effects of medications with a healthcare provider.Finally, it is important for individuals to be proactive about their bone health by seeking regular medical care. This includes discussing any concernsabout osteoporosis with a healthcare provider, as well as scheduling regular bone density screenings as recommended. By being proactive about their bone health, individuals can identify any potential issues early on and take steps to address them before they become more serious.In conclusion, preventing osteoporosis is an important aspect of maintaining overall health and well-being, especially as we age. By understanding the risk factors for osteoporosis and taking proactive steps to address them, individuals can reduce their risk of developing this debilitating condition. Through proper nutrition, regular exercise, and proactive medical care, individuals can take control of their bone health and reduce their risk of osteoporosis. It is nevertoo early to start taking steps to prevent osteoporosis, and the efforts made now can have a significant impact on one's quality of life in the future.。

维生素对人体的重要性作文英语Vitamins are organic compounds that are essential for the proper functioning of our bodies. They play a crucial role in various biochemical processes and are vital for maintaining health and preventing diseases. Unlike macronutrients such as carbohydrates, proteins, and fats, vitamins are required in smaller quantities, but their impact on our health is significant.Vitamin A, for example, is crucial for maintaining good vision, skin health, and proper immune function. It is found in foods like carrots, sweet potatoes, and spinach. A deficiency in vitamin A can lead to night blindness and increase the risk of infections.Vitamin B complex, which includes B1, B2, B3, B5, B6, B7, B9, and B12, supports energy production, brain function, and cell metabolism. B vitamins are abundant in whole grains, meats, and legumes. Lack of B vitamins can result in symptoms ranging from fatigue and confusion to severe neurological and psychiatric disorders.Vitamin C is well-known for its role in boosting the immune system. It also acts as a powerful antioxidant, protecting the body against free radicals. Citrus fruits, strawberries, and bell peppers are excellent sources of vitamin C. Insufficient intake can lead to scurvy, characterized by bleeding gums and joint pain.Vitamin D is unique because it can be synthesized by our body when exposed to sunlight. It is essential for bone health as it aids in the absorption of calcium. Vitamin D deficiency can lead to rickets in children and osteomalacia in adults, both of which are characterized by weakened bones.Vitamin E acts as an antioxidant and helps protect the cells from damage. It is found in nuts, seeds, and green leafy vegetables. A deficiency in vitamin E is rare but can cause nerve and muscle damage.Vitamin K is necessary for blood clotting and bone metabolism. Foods rich in vitamin K include kale, eggs, and dairy products. A deficiency can lead to excessive bleeding and bone weakness.The human body cannot synthesize most vitamins, which means they must be obtained through diet or supplements. While a balanced diet typically provides all the vitamins a person needs, certain conditions may require additional supplementation.It's important to note that while vitamins are essential, they must be consumed in the right amounts. Excessive intake of certain vitamins, particularly fat-soluble ones like vitamins A, D, E, and K, can lead to toxicity and adverse health effects.In conclusion, vitamins are indispensable to our health. They support growth, digestion, nerve function, and many other processes. A diet rich in a variety of fruits, vegetables, lean proteins, and whole grains typically provides a sufficient amount of vitamins. However, in some cases, individuals may require supplements to meet their nutritional needs. It is always best to consult with a healthcare provider before starting any supplement regimen to ensure it is necessary and safe. 。
